Getting Started

How to Plan Your Visit

Close-up of colorful flowering plants in a garden bed with multiple blooming flowers in natural sunlight
1

Choose Your Season

Spring brings flowering trees and fresh growth. Summer offers full canopy shade. Autumn shows vibrant colors. Winter's quieter if you prefer fewer crowds. Each season reveals different parts of the gardens.

2

Pick Your Trail

We've mapped out the main paths at both locations. Some are short and easy — perfect for a 30-minute stroll. Others take a few hours if you like to linger and explore. You don't need special equipment, just comfortable shoes.

Wooden walking path winding through tall trees with dappled sunlight filtering through green canopy
Serene garden pond with water lilies and benches surrounded by lush green plants and trees
3

Find Rest Spots

Both gardens have benches, shaded areas, and water features placed throughout. We've identified the best rest areas so you can take breaks without losing your way. Some offer views, others provide quiet corners for reflection.

4

Bring Your Own Pace

There's no "correct" way to experience these gardens. Spend 30 minutes or half a day. Read every plant label or just enjoy the views. Come back to your favorite spots. It's your time, your garden, your way.

Walking Trails at Salaspils Dendrarium

A guide to the main paths and what you'll see. The dendrarium has over 2,000 plant species arranged by theme and origin. We've mapped the easiest routes, the most scenic views, and where to rest along the way.

Best Time to Visit the Botanical Garden

Seasonal changes completely transform what you'll see. Spring brings blooming trees and fresh colors. Summer offers the densest shade and coolest temperatures. We've documented what's best in each season so you can plan accordingly.
